Hi Suzanne & Garfield-n-odie
Success! I solved it! I opened word document, selected 'help', selected
'detect and repair' selected 'discard my settings and restore default
settings'. At last the warnings have all gone. Many thanks to you both for
your help. You pointed me in the direction of the cure.
